Minimum MahaRERA registration charges decreased from Rs.50,000 to Rs.10,000.

June 17, 2019

By Abhay Harish Shah, Realty Quarter   In order to ensure that larger units can be undertaken under its remit, particularly in rural regions, the Maharashtra Real Estate Regulatory Authority (MahaRERA) has decreased the minimum registration fee from Rs.50,000 to Rs.10,000. Bombay HC will hear environmental experts on cutting mangroves for Bullet Train project.

June 14, 2019

By Abhay Harish Shah, Realty Quarter On June 12 Bombay High Court stated that before finalising on a plea seeking hacking of mangroves to pave way for the Mumbai-Ahmedabad bullet train project, it needs to understand environmental expert’s point of view. Unsold Stock of Luxury Apartment has gone down by 12% since last year.

June 13, 2019

By Abhay Harish Shah, Realty Quarter According to property consultant Anarock, stable rates created luxury homes more appealing, with unsold homes priced between Rs.1.5-2.5 crore has gone done by 12% in the past year. Apartment price likely to rise by Rs.200 per square foot – Maharashtra Government.

By Abhay Harish Shah, Realty Quarter With the Confederation of Real Estate Developers Association of India (Credai), Maharashtra Government decided to pass the burden of input tax credit to purchasers, which will affect to increase apartment prices by Rs.200 per square foot.
